HTML5 Canvas標籤範例
隨著時代的進步,HTML的版本一直在進化,目前比較新的版本應該就是HTML5了,這次的HTML5針對許多標籤進行調整,當然也新增了一些標籤,主要的目的是希望可以將一些本來需要利用Flash才可以完成的互動頁面取而用HTML5來進行設計,這樣比較能減輕網頁的負載,但不管怎麼進步,其最重要的目的當然還是要網友能夠看到才行!
目前各家的瀏覽器對於HTML5的支援都不一,如果想要測試看看自己所使用的瀏覽器對HTML5的支援程度,可以到這個網址測試,馬老師針對目前的三款瀏覽器(IE9、Firefox6、Chrome13)來做了測試,IE9於HTML5中測試得到了以下的分數:
Firefox6於HTML5中測試得到了以下的分數:
Chrome13於HTML5中測試得到了以下的分數:
所以用以上的結果來看,目前是Google Chrome對於HTML5的支援最好,不過也只是拿了450分中的340而已,所以是否要全面改用HTML5來開發,還是應該要好好的斟酌一下,但是先了解HTML5能做到的功能,一定是沒問題的!以下就是馬老師針對HTML新增的畫布標籤製作的範例,不過因為瀏覽器支援的關係,必須使用Chrome觀賞才會是比較完整的功能喔!
範例影片:
PS:本範例的網頁所使用的圖檔為寬:800、高:600的圖檔,並將圖檔至於img的資料夾中
網頁程式碼:
<!DOCTYPE HTML> <html> <head> <meta charset="utf-8"> <title>Slide Show</title> <script> var context; var x = 0; var ind; var offset; var photos = new Array(); for(var i=1;i<=13;i++){ var im = new Image(); im.src = "img/p" + i + ".jpg"; photos.push(im); } function slideshow(){ context = document.getElementById('canvas').getContext('2d'); setInterval(loop,10); } function loop(){ x += (slider.value - x) * 0.1; ind = Math.floor(x/800); offset = x % 800; context.drawImage(photos[ind], offset, 0, 800-offset, 600, 0, 0, 800-offset, 600); context.drawImage(photos[ind+1], 0, 0, 800, 600, 800-offset, 0, 800, 600); } </script> </head> <body onLoad="slideshow()"> <canvas width="800" height="600" id="canvas"></canvas><br /> <input type="range" id="slider" style="width:800px;" min="0" max="9600" step="1" value="0"> </body> </html>
Добрый день!
Приобрести документ университета
wisdomtarot.tforums.org/viewtopic.php?f=8&t=3933
Your style is very unique compared to other people I’ve read stuff from. Many thanks for posting when you’ve got the opportunity, Guess I will just book mark this web site.
Привет, друзья!
Вопросы и ответы: можно ли быстро купить диплом старого образца?
cundinamarques.com/luz-angelica-moreno-gestora-social-del-municipio-de-cota/#comment-1035014
Добрый день!
Диплом специалиста
telegra.ph/distancionnoe-obuchenie-v-gos-vuzah-08-02
Привет!
Заказать диплом академии
telegra.ph/gosuslugi-postuplenie-v-vuz-08-02
Привет, друзья!
Приобрести диплом любого ВУЗа.
gothic2online.ru/index.php?/topic/12673-купить-диплом-i380k
https://lipitor.guru/# lipitor 10mg tablet price
buy cytotec over the counter https://lisinopril.guru/# lisinopril 40 mg on line
furosemide
Здравствуйте!
Мы готовы предложить дипломы.
mirmamok.ru/forum/posts/330449
Привет!
Купить диплом любого университета.
postila.ru/post/78541538
nolvadex d: Purchase Nolvadex Online – tamoxifen effectiveness
Здравствуйте!
Как не стать жертвой мошенников при покупке диплома о среднем полном образовании
b24activities.ru/club/forum/messages/forum4/topic76/message148/?result=reply#message148
Рады оказать помощь!.
вывод. из. запоя. ростов. вывод. из. запоя. ростов. .
brand name lipitor price buy lipitor 20mg lipitor purchase online
One thing I want to say is always that car insurance cancelling is a horrible experience and if you are doing the suitable things being a driver you may not get one. Some individuals do obtain the notice that they are officially dumped by their particular insurance company they have to struggle to get extra insurance after having a cancellation. Low cost auto insurance rates are often hard to get after a cancellation. Knowing the main reasons concerning the auto insurance cancellation can help owners prevent burning off one of the most vital privileges obtainable. Thanks for the thoughts shared via your blog.
Добрый день!
Парадокс, но купить диплом кандидата наук оказалось не так и сложно
we.riseup.net/alanpoe/купленные-дипломы-мифы-и-реальность
you’ve got an ideal blog right here! would you prefer to make some invite posts on my weblog?
buy cytotec online https://cytotec.pro/# buy cytotec over the counter
lasix dosage
buy cytotec online fast delivery: cheapest cytotec – Cytotec 200mcg price
https://tamoxifen.bid/# tamoxifen and osteoporosis
Привет!
Заказать документ университета
lorsovet.info/stati/boleznipazukh/44-pregnancyrhinitis
40 mg lisinopril medication lisinopril 20 mg cheapest price for lisinopril
cytotec pills buy online: buy misoprostol tablet – buy cytotec over the counter
вывод из запоя ростовская область vyvod-iz-zapoya-rostov111.ru .
One thing I would really like to comment on is that weightloss program fast can be carried out by the right diet and exercise. Your size not just affects appearance, but also the complete quality of life. Self-esteem, depressive disorder, health risks, as well as physical capabilities are influenced in putting on weight. It is possible to just make everything right and at the same time having a gain. If this happens, a condition may be the reason. While excessive food and not enough body exercise are usually at fault, common medical conditions and popular prescriptions can greatly help to increase size. Thanks for your post right here.
Great site you have here.. It’s difficult to find high-quality writing like yours these days. I honestly appreciate people like you! Take care!!
I have noticed that car insurance providers know the vehicles which are at risk of accidents and also other risks. Additionally , they know what form of cars are prone to higher risk plus the higher risk they have got the higher the particular premium fee. Understanding the very simple basics of car insurance will help you choose the right kind of insurance policy that could take care of your family needs in case you happen to be involved in an accident. Appreciate your sharing a ideas for your blog.
Привет, друзья!
Мы можем предложить документы ВУЗов
bondhuplus.com/read-blog/76740
росгвардия тревожная кнопка росгвардия тревожная кнопка .
электрокарнизы для штор купить электрокарнизы для штор купить .